The content consistently addresses intricate topics related to sexuality and personal relationships, covering various dimensions like sexual health, intimacy, and the psychology of pleasure. Episodes explore both physiological and emotional aspects of sexuality, often backed by research and expert opinions. Listeners can expect a candid examination of subjects such as female sexual gratification, the impact of pornography, and the significance of physical touch in relationships. A unique focus on demystifying misconceptions, combined with actionable advice and techniques for enhancing intimacy, sets this offering apart.
